Meriter-UnityPoint Health Mental Health Specialist - Child & Adolescent Psych; 0.6-0.8FTE; PMs in Madison, Wisconsin

13976BRDepartment Name:HSP Psychiatric Adolescent Location:Child/Adolescent Psych Hospital Job Description:The Mental Health Specialist (MHS) provides direct care for patients in the psychiatric milieu by interacting with patients individually and in groups with a focus on assessment and monitoring of symptoms and behaviors, implementation of behavioral interventions, and enhancing coping strategies.

The MHS utilizes a variety of modalities for milieu therapy and milieu management to assist in providing an environment of intensive therapeutic programming for patients.

The MHS is also responsible for continuously monitoring for safety in the milieu, and assessing for safety risks associated with patient behaviors and then intervening in real time as needed to maintain the safety of the patients and the staff and reporting assessment data to the RN and/or other members of the multidisciplinary treatment team.

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s Degree

  • Effective interpersonal and communication skills

  • CPI Training within 90 days of hire

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s degree in psychology, social work, or another healthcare or mental health field.

  • Minimum of one-year experience in a mental health care setting for children/adolescents strongly preferred, but not required.

  • Additional experience providing direct health care services to children/ adolescents and/or adults.

  • CNA certification
